House of Commons Commission
This is a procedural motion concerning the House of Commons Commission, the body responsible for managing the administration and resources of the House of Commons. Sir Alan Campbell, a Labour MP, is sponsoring this motion, though the specific details of what is being proposed or decided are not detailed in the available information.
This is a procedural matter relating to the internal governance and operations of Parliament. It affects how the Commons is administered and resourced, which has downstream effects on MPs' ability to serve constituents and parliamentary effectiveness generally, though it is primarily of internal parliamentary interest rather than direct public-facing policy impact.
